Output e3bac8d4605b732a1d909b5dac3aefe8978f46561f89811130e8ee462c03f368:157

value
153127
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8860564a96c8152e14e9b14f589a0f6abe089511 OP_EQUAL
address
3E87EFTS2ugqhUH7q473dGWZcyBUgGSLMk
transaction
e3bac8d4605b732a1d909b5dac3aefe8978f46561f89811130e8ee462c03f368
spent
true